Kali配置固定IP 并实现用xshell 连接kali

Kali配置固定IP 并实现用xshell 连接kali

所需资源:

  • xshell
  • 以及上传的文件(test.txt)

本节内容

注:此文件 执行顺序,如配置永久IP地址 要按照顺序执行方可生效

一、配置永久 IP 地址

1.1 查看 IP 地址命令

为了验证我们修改永久的IP地址,我们先查看一下本机IP地址

root@fengzilin53:~# ifconfig      

20210122-687GM7173

1.2 修改配置文件

在终端输入以下命令打开 kali 的网络配置文件

root@fengzilin53:~# vim /etc/network/interfaces

在配置文件 iface lo inet loopback 后输入,并按i进入编辑模式,输入以下配置、并按:wq保存并退出

auto eth0                    #网卡的名称这里是eth0
iface eth0 inet static       #将网卡设置为静态这里 static为静态
address 192.168.37.53        #IP地址
netmask 255.255.255.0        #子网掩码
gateway 192.168.37.254       #网关

20210122-949K6m179

1.3 配置 DNS 地址

在终端输入以下命令 打开kali 的dns配置文件

root@fengzilin53:~# vim /etc/resolv.conf 

nameserver改为常用的DNS(域名解析地址)这里就

-- 常用的DNS解析地址
-- IPV4
阿里DNS: 223.5.5.5 / 223.6.6.6
电信DNS: 114.114.114.114
Google DNS: 8.8.8.8
百度DNS: 180.76.76.76
DNSPod(腾讯): 119.29.29.29
-- IPV6
2001:4860:4860::8888
2001:4860:4860::8844

i插入 修改完成后:wq 保存并退出

20210122-006YsQ178

1.4 重启网络服务

重新启用网络服务,然后查看IP地址是否改变

root@fengzilin53:~/桌面# systemctl restart networking.service 
root@fengzilin53:~/桌面# ifconfig eth0  //eth0为网卡名称

20210122-202H3D180

2、修改SSH 配置文件允许使用 Xshell 进行连接

2.1 修改配置文件

在命令终端执行以下命令进入ssh的配置文件

root@fengzilin53:~# vim /etc/ssh/sshd_config

进入配置文件输入 :set nu表示添加行号方便我们查找代码的位置

20210122-380hFi181

找到第34行和39行,修改配置文件 按i插入

20210122-557E2Y182 +

修改为如下

 34 PermitRootLogin yes   //允许root用户登录 
 35 #StrictModes yes
 36 #MaxAuthTries 6
 37 #MaxSessions 10
 38
 39 PubkeyAuthentication yes  //允许用密钥登录

修改完成后输入:wq 保存并退出

20210122-350IV6184

2.2 启动ssh并查看状态

root@fengzilin53:~# systemctl start ssh.service 	  //启动ssh服务
root@fengzilin53:~# systemctl enable ssh.service      //将ssh服务设置为开机自启
Synchronizing state of ssh.service with SysV service script with /lib/systemd/systemd-sysv-install.
Executing: /lib/systemd/systemd-sysv-install enable ssh
root@fengzilin53:~# systemctl status ssh.service      //查看ssh服务状态

20210122-063keQ187

2.3 用xshell连接kali

查看本机IP地址

root@fengzilin53:~# ifconfig eth0

20210122-952LY5185

打开 xshell 客户端

20210122-95446F186

名称自定义 主机就是刚才查看的IP地址输入即可,然后点击用户身份验证

20210122-798Y4N188

用户名和密码就是kail主机的 输入之后点击 VT模式

20210122-6865JC189

将VT模式设置为普通并点击连接

20210122-076xJ0190

shell会生成一个非对称密匙对,并做了MD5校验,这里点击接受并保存

20210122-378gUn191

在xshell 终端输入 whoami 可查看用户

20210122-5171fG192

2.4 使用Xshell连接Kali上传和下载文件

xshell连接成功在命令终端输入 rz 就弹出一个窗口将文件选中即可上传

20210122-841hzF194

上传成功返回页面

20210122-683DCX196

查看上传文件位置为当前输入命令位置

20210122-342rjr197

下载文件 使用 sz 将kali文件下载到本地

root@fengzilin53:~# sz test.txt //语法:  sz 下载的文件名

20210122-115cMv198

2.5 做快照是个好习惯

20210122-006zak199

给快照起个

20210122-826WXN200

总结

  1. 本章学习了,Kali Linux 设置永久IP地址及配置DNS地址
  2. 用 xshell 连接kali Linux 及文件的上传和下载
  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值